摘要:
以九江市生活垃圾填埋场陈腐垃圾为调查对象,分析了不同填埋结构不同回灌方式下陈腐垃圾中Cr、Cu、Zn、As、Cd、Hg和Pb的含量.结果表明:4个填埋体陈腐垃圾中Cr、Cu、Zn、As、Cd、Hg和Pb重金属平均含量均低于《土壤环境质量标准》(GB 15618-1995)三级标准,厌氧填埋体D(渗滤液回灌)陈腐垃圾中的Cr略微超标, 2种填埋结构清水回灌方式陈腐垃圾中重金属的含量低于渗滤液回灌方式;准好氧填埋结构陈腐垃圾内梅罗综合污染指数处于清洁水平,厌氧填埋结构陈腐垃圾内梅罗综合污染指数处于轻微污染水平.潜在生态风险评价表明,不同填埋结构、不同回灌方式垃圾填埋场陈腐垃圾的重金属潜在生态风险指数(RI)均处于轻微生态风险水平,没有明显的级别差异.

Polluted characteristics and potential risk assessment of heavy metals in refuse

Abstract:
Taking the different refuses from different landfill structures of Jiujiang city of Jiangxi province as the objects, the contents of heavy metals, such as Cr, Cu, Zn, As, Cd, Hg and Pb, were investigated. The results show that the concentrations of heavy metals are not beyond the three grades of Environmental Quality Standards for Soils (GB15618-1995) except Cr in anaerobic landfill D aged refuse. The concentrations of heavy metals of refuse from water recirculation are lower than leachate recirculation. Nemerow pollution index is at a clean level in semi-aerobic landfills, but is at a low ecological risk level in anaerobic landfills. The potential ecological risk assessment indicates the potential ecological risk index (RI) is at a low ecological risk level without distinct grade difference for different landfill structures and different leachate recirculation ways.
